  <dc:title>Copy letter from Edwin Deller, Assistant Secretary of the Royal Society; to Mr. Riskey; The London Waste Paper Co., Kings Arms Wharf, Belvedere Road, S.E.</dc:title>
  <dc:description>Informs Mr. Riskey that the Society have a quantity of books and periodicals set aside for pulping. Notes that Mr. Riskey buys such paper and asks him to send a representative round to look at theirs and submit an offer on it. </dc:description>
  <dc:date>1 October 1920</dc:date>
